




In keeping with tradition, representatives of the Donetsk region's sports community celebrated Defenders of Ukraine Day and World Walking Day by climbing Mount Hoverla.
This year, more than 40 people took part in the event. The group expedition included Volodymyr Mytsyk, head of the Department of physical culture and sports of the Donetsk regional state administration; Serhiy Golovchenko, director of the Donetsk regional center for physical health of population “Sport for all”; employees of the regional center “Sport for All” and other municipal sports institutions of Donetsk oblast, heads of local centers “Sport for All” of Donetsk region, representatives of hubs and public organizations.
Together, step by step, they walked along the steep sections of the route, supporting each other and keeping a common pace. The weather tested their endurance: difficult climbing conditions, gusty winds, snow – all of this required maximum concentration.
Hoverla is not just 2,061 meters high. It is a symbol of the path that representatives of the Donetsk region's sports community travel together every day: in sports, in communities, in the life of the country.
Since 2022, climbing Hoverla has become a good tradition for the Donetsk region sports enthusiasts: every year they climb the highest peak in Ukraine, honoring Defenders of Ukraine Day and World Walking Day. The tradition continues and brings together more and more fans of sports and active life.
The event is organized by the Donetsk regional center for physical health of population “Sport for all” with the support of the Department of physical culture and sports of the Donetsk regional state administration.
